Why Choose Mobile Incinerators for Remote Camps?
1. Portability and Flexibility
One of the primary benefits of a mobile incinerator is its portability. Designed for easy transportation, these units, like those provided by Hiclover, can be deployed to almost any location where waste management is necessary. This adaptability makes them particularly suitable for remote camps, such as those found in crisis management sites, oil fields, refugee camps, and UN peacekeeping operations.
2. Versatile Fuel Options
Mobile incinerators can operate on various fuel types, including diesel, natural gas, and LPG. This flexibility allows operators at temporary camps to utilize readily available fuel sources, ensuring continuous operation without the need for extensive logistics or infrastructure.
3. High Capacity and Efficiency
With burning rates capable of managing between 5 kg to 1000 kg per hour, Hiclover’s mobile incinerators can efficiently process a diverse range of materials—including medical, animal, and solid waste. This efficiency is critical in remote settings where waste accumulation can pose health risks to personnel and the environment.
4. Advanced Environmental Compliance Features
Sustainability is a significant concern in waste management today. Hiclover’s mobile incinerators come equipped with optional wet scrubber systems, which help minimize emissions, ensuring compliance with environmental regulations. This feature is especially vital when working in sensitive ecosystems or areas where environmental policies are stringent.
5. Automation and Control Systems
The use of sophisticated PLC control systems means that these incinerators can operate automatically, allowing for continuous feeding and reduced labor requirements—a crucial benefit in remote settings where labor resources may be limited. Additionally, features like intelligent sensors and temperature monitors provide real-time feedback, ensuring optimal performance while maintaining safety protocols.
6. Robust Design and Construction
Constructed to withstand harsh conditions, mobile incinerators are designed to be containerized, trailer, or sledge-type, making them easy to transport and deploy. Their robust nature ensures they can handle high operational demands commonly found in military or disaster relief scenarios.
7. Safety Mechanisms
In remote camps, where conditions can be unpredictable, safety is paramount. Hiclover’s mobile incinerators integrate various safety features, including automatic protection operator systems, temperature protections, and automated alarms, ensuring that operations run smoothly and safely.
